Shivanasamudra Weekend Getaway

Viewed by 98 travelers

Day 1: Arrival & Exploration

Morning: Arrive in Shivanasamudra and check into your riverside resort. Take a leisurely walk along the **Cauvery River** to soak in the fresh mountain air and enjoy the scenic views.

Afternoon: Visit the historic **Shivanasamudra Railway Bridge**, an engineering marvel built in the 19th century. Afterwards, explore the nearby **Sri Ranganathaswamy Temple**, known for its intricate Dravidian architecture.

Evening: Relax on the riverbank while watching the sunset over the **Lower Gaganachukki Falls**, and enjoy a traditional Karnataka dinner at a local eatery.

Day 2: Waterfalls & Heritage

Morning: Head to the spectacular **Upper Gaganachukki Falls**, where you can take a short trek to a viewpoint for breathtaking photos. Continue to the twin cascade of **Barachukki Falls**, feeling the mist on your face.

Afternoon: Enjoy a picnic lunch near the falls, then explore the **Cauvery Wildlife Sanctuary** with a guided nature walk to spot local flora and fauna.

Evening: Return to the town for some souvenir shopping at the local market, followed by a cultural performance showcasing folk dances of Karnataka.

Time and Cost Estimates

  • Shivanasamudra Railway Bridge – 1 hour – ₹150 entry
  • Sri Ranganathaswamy Temple – 1 hour – ₹50 donation
  • Lower Gaganachukki Falls – 1.5 hours – Free
  • Upper Gaganachukki Falls – 2 hours – ₹100 parking
  • Barachukki Falls – 1.5 hours – ₹100 parking
  • Cauvery Wildlife Sanctuary – 3 hours – ₹200 guide fee
  • Local market & cultural show – 2 hours – ₹300
  • Total Estimated Cost: ₹1,200

Tips

To extend your trip, add an extra day to explore nearby Talakaveri, the source of the Cauvery River, or take a day trip to the historic town of Mysore. If you need to shorten the itinerary, skip the wildlife sanctuary and focus solely on the waterfalls and local culture, which can be comfortably covered in a single day.
